Sprinkler Winterization Services
Proper lawn sprinkler maintenance and winterization are essential to protect the system from damage during freezing temperatures. Ensuring the system is correctly prepared can prevent costly repairs and extend the lifespan of sprinkler components.

The best time to schedule winterization is before the first hard freeze to prevent damage.
Failure to winterize can lead to cracked pipes, broken valves, and costly repairs.
Professional technicians ensure thorough winterization, reducing the risk of system failure.
The process involves draining water, blowout procedures, and system inspection.

Proper winterization of a sprinkler system involves specialized techniques to ensure all water is removed from pipes and components. This prevents freezing and expansion that can cause cracks and leaks.
